PCB, or printed circuit board, is a crucial component in the majority of electronic devices, including a physical framework made from non-conductive materials with conductive paths etched or printed onto it. Among the various kinds of PCBs, flexible PCBs, likewise known as flexible printed circuit boards or FPCs, have obtained considerable appeal due to their capacity to flex and flex while preserving electrical performance.
The manufacturing procedures for flexible PCBs in China have actually become increasingly sophisticated. This involves a number of steps, including design, product assembly, option, and fabrication. The flexible PCB production process normally begins with producing a gerber file, which serves as a blueprint for the board layout, describing the placement of components and the routing of signals. When the design is finalized, manufacturers continue with the fabrication process, commonly leveraging advanced techniques to accomplish the wanted degree of quality and performance. Flexible PCB fabrication involves the use of polyimide or polyester as substratums, which supply toughness and warm resistance important for high-performance applications.
Flexible PCB assembly procedures personify a plethora of techniques, consisting of surface-mount technology (SMT) and through-hole technology (THT). Incorporated testing throughout the flexible PCB assembly process guarantees that each link is strong and that the circuits operate as planned.
Rigid PCBs, on the various other hand, are manufactured using a slightly various process, mainly including rigid substratums such as FR-4, a preferred glass-reinforced epoxy laminate. The rigid PCB manufacturing process incorporates important steps such as drilling, etching, and plating. Rigid PCBs can fit different types of components and connectors, consisting of through-hole and surface-mount types, providing convenience in design and performance. The mass production of rigid PCBs is particularly fit for high-volume electronic production, guaranteeing that manufacturers can produce huge amounts while preserving precision and quality uniformity.
